现在学PHP还有发展吗?🔥未来就业前景如何?, ,探讨PHP在当前技术环境中的发展前景,分析其在后端开发领域的地位、应用场景及未来趋势,帮助初学者判断是否值得学习这门语言。
PHP(Hypertext Preprocessor)是一门专注于服务器端脚本的语言,诞生于1994年。虽然它的历史可以追溯到互联网早期,但直到今天,它依然是构建动态网站的核心工具之一。你可能会问:“都2023年了,PHP还能行吗?”答案是肯定的!原因很简单:
首先,PHP拥有庞大的用户基础和生态系统。像WordPress、Drupal这样的全球顶级内容管理系统(CMS)都是基于PHP开发的。这些系统驱动着数百万个网站,包括一些知名的大型企业站点。如果你对网站建设感兴趣,PHP无疑是一个强有力的起点。
其次,PHP的学习曲线相对平缓。相比其他复杂的编程语言,如C++或Rust,PHP更容易上手,尤其适合新手入门。通过简单的语法结构,你可以快速搭建一个功能齐全的Web应用,比如留言板、博客系统等。这种“快速见效”的特性让很多开发者爱不释手。😉
尽管近年来前端框架(如React、Vue)和后端替代品(如Node.js、Python Flask/Django)层出不穷,但PHP仍然占据着重要的市场份额。以下是一些主要的应用场景:
1. **Web开发**:这是PHP的传统强项。无论是小型个人博客还是复杂的企业级系统,PHP都能胜任。
2. **电子商务平台**:Magento、Shopify等知名电商平台大多依赖PHP作为核心技术。
3. **内容管理系统(CMS)**:前面提到的WordPress、Drupal和Joomla几乎垄断了全球CMS市场,而它们全都基于PHP构建。
4. **API接口开发**:随着微服务架构的流行,PHP也可以用来创建RESTful API,为移动应用或其他服务提供数据支持。
所以,即使新技术不断涌现,PHP依然在某些特定领域发挥着不可替代的作用。对于那些希望进入后端开发领域的小伙伴来说,PHP绝对是一个值得考虑的选择。✨
关于PHP是否会过时的问题,其实更多取决于你的使用场景和技术更新速度。近年来,PHP社区一直在努力改进语言本身,推出了许多新版本,例如PHP 8.x系列。
- **性能提升**:PHP 8引入了JIT(Just-In-Time Compiler),显著提高了执行效率。
- **类型声明增强**:增加了联合类型、混合类型等功能,使代码更加严谨且易于维护。
- **错误处理优化**:改进了异常机制,让调试变得更加友好。
这些变化表明,PHP并没有停滞不前,而是紧跟现代软件开发的需求。当然,不可否认的是,部分新兴技术(如Go、Rust)可能更适合某些高性能场景,但这并不意味着PHP会被完全取代。
相反,PHP将继续服务于那些需要稳定性和成熟解决方案的项目。毕竟,不是每个团队都需要用最新最炫的技术来解决问题,有时候“够用就好”才是王道。😄
从就业角度来看,PHP开发者的市场需求依然存在,尤其是在中小企业和传统行业中。根据一些招聘平台的数据,PHP相关职位数量虽然有所下降,但仍然是后端开发领域的重要组成部分。
此外,学习PHP还可以为你的职业生涯打开更多大门。例如:
- 如果你喜欢全栈开发,PHP可以与HTML、CSS、JavaScript无缝结合。
- 如果你想转向云计算或大数据方向,掌握PHP可以帮助你理解Web服务的基础知识。
更重要的是,学习任何一门编程语言不仅仅是为了找工作,更是为了培养逻辑思维能力和解决问题的能力。这些技能才是你在职场中真正宝贵的资产。🌟
综上所述,PHP虽然不像从前那样风光无限,但它依然是一门非常实用的编程语言。如果你的目标是快速入门后端开发、参与实际项目或者维护现有的PHP系统,那么学习PHP是非常有意义的。
当然,也要注意保持技术多样性。在学习PHP的同时,不妨尝试接触其他流行的编程语言和框架,比如Python、JavaScript(Node.js)、甚至Go语言。这样不仅能拓宽你的视野,还能让你在未来竞争中占据更有利的位置。
最后送给大家一句话:编程之路没有终点,只有不断前行才能看到更美的风景!🚀 所以,勇敢迈出第一步吧!无论选择哪门语言,坚持和热爱才是成功的关键哦~❤️